What Is Digital Notarization in USA?


Digital notarization, also known as electronic notarization, allows a notary public to notarize documents electronically. Instead of using pen and paper, the entire process happens online or through digital platforms. This means you can get your documents notarized from the comfort of your home or office.


Here’s how it typically works:


  1. Document Preparation - You upload the document that needs notarization.

  2. Identity Verification - You verify your identity using government-issued ID and sometimes additional authentication methods.

  3. Electronic Signing - You sign the document electronically in the presence of the notary.

  4. Notary’s Electronic Seal - The notary applies a digital seal and signature to the document.

  5. Document Delivery - You receive the notarized document electronically.


This process saves time and effort, especially for busy professionals or businesses that handle many documents regularly.

Digital notarization is not just convenient; it also enhances security. The electronic seals and signatures are encrypted, making it difficult to tamper with the documents after notarization.


How Digital Notarization in USA Benefits You


You might be wondering why you should switch to digital notarization. Here are some clear advantages:


  • Convenience: No need to travel or schedule appointments. You can notarize documents anytime, anywhere.

  • Speed: The entire process can be completed in minutes, which is much faster than traditional notarization.

  • Accessibility: People with mobility issues or those living in remote areas can easily access notary services.

  • Cost-Effective: Saves money on travel and sometimes on notary fees.

  • Environmentally Friendly: Reduces paper use and physical storage needs.


For businesses, digital notarization streamlines workflows and reduces delays in contract signing, loan processing, and other critical operations.

Is Online Notary Legal in the USA?


One of the most common questions I get is whether online notarization is legal. The answer is yes, but with some important details.


Online notarization is legal in many states across the USA, but the rules vary. Some states allow Remote Online Notarization (RON), where the notary and signer are in different locations and interact via video conference. Other states permit only electronic notarization if the signer is physically present with the notary.


Here’s what you should know:


  • State Laws Differ: Check your state’s regulations to confirm if online notarization is accepted.

  • Technology Requirements: The notary must use approved technology platforms that meet security standards.

  • Identity Verification: Strict identity verification processes are mandatory to prevent fraud.

  • Record Keeping: Notaries must keep electronic records of the notarization session.


For example, California recently passed laws allowing remote online notarization, making it easier for residents to access these services. Meanwhile, some states still require in-person notarization.


Before you proceed, verify the legal status of online notarization in your state to ensure your documents will be accepted.

Step-by-Step Guide to Using E-Notary Services


If you’re ready to try digital notarization, here’s a simple step-by-step guide to help you through the process:


  1. Find a Licensed E-Notary

    Look for a notary who is authorized to perform electronic or remote notarizations in your state.


  2. Prepare Your Documents

    Have your documents ready in a digital format such as PDF.


  3. Verify Your Identity

    Be prepared to show a government-issued ID and possibly answer security questions or use biometric verification.


  4. Schedule a Session or Use On-Demand Services

    Some platforms allow you to book an appointment, while others offer instant notarization.


  5. Join the Video Call (if remote)

    Connect with the notary via a secure video link to complete the notarization.


  6. Sign Electronically

    Sign the document digitally in the presence of the notary.


  7. Receive Your Notarized Document

    The notary will apply their electronic seal and send you the notarized document.


Following these steps ensures your documents are notarized correctly and legally.


Tips for Choosing the Right E-Notary Service


Not all e-notary services are created equal. To get the best experience, keep these tips in mind:


  • Check Credentials: Confirm the notary is licensed and authorized for digital notarization in your state.

  • Look for Security Features: The platform should use encryption and secure identity verification.

  • Read Reviews: Customer feedback can reveal the reliability and professionalism of the service.

  • Compare Pricing: Some services charge flat fees, while others have variable rates.

  • Customer Support: Choose a service with responsive support in case you need help.


By selecting a trustworthy e-notary service, you protect yourself from fraud and ensure your documents are accepted by all parties.
